Why Professional Development Matters

Professional development encompasses all types of learning opportunities, from attending workshops and seminars to pursuing advanced degrees. Here’s why it’s crucial:

  • Stay Relevant: Industries are constantly changing, and keeping your skills up-to-date is vital to remain relevant.
  • Career Advancement: Employers value employees who are committed to learning and growing, making professional development a key factor in career advancement.
  • Expand Your Network: Attending professional development events allows you to connect with industry experts and like-minded professionals, expanding your network.
  • Boost Confidence: Acquiring new skills and knowledge boosts your confidence, making you more effective in your current role.

How to Enhance Your Skillset

There are numerous ways to improve your skillset and invest in your professional growth:

  • Online Courses: Platforms like Coursera, Udemy, and LinkedIn Learning offer a wide range of courses to enhance your skills.
  • Workshops and Seminars: Attend industry-specific workshops and seminars to stay updated on the latest trends and best practices.
  • Professional Certifications: Obtain relevant certifications to demonstrate your expertise in a particular area.
  • Mentorship Programs: Engage in mentorship programs to learn from experienced professionals in your field.
